Summary of the comparison

St Joseph Catholic Primary School and Oxhey Wood Primary School are primary schools in Watford.

  • St Joseph Catholic Primary School scores 80 out of 100 (grade B, strong) and Oxhey Wood Primary School scores 67 out of 100 (grade C, average). St Joseph Catholic Primary School is ahead on our composite score.

  • St Joseph Catholic Primary School was judged Outstanding and Oxhey Wood Primary School was judged Good.

  • On the share of pupils meeting the expected standard in reading, writing and maths at Key Stage 2, the latest published figures are 68.0% for St Joseph Catholic Primary School and 75.0% for Oxhey Wood Primary School.

  • The share of pupils meeting the expected standard at Key Stage 2 has risen at St Joseph Catholic Primary School (63.0% in 2022-23, 68.0% in 2024-25) and has held broadly level at Oxhey Wood Primary School (74.0% in 2022-23, 75.0% in 2024-25).
